Output 3416496e9109af7dded8c808624d8e03dcb19274a1bbcf3ac802eb76fade61e5:237

value
6561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 377e6abea0b2edfc20a239b7730564a737ccd6fc6e5445eaf7592718f1745aa3
address
bc1pxalx404qktklcg9z8xmhxpty5umue4hude2yt6hhtyn33ut5t23sqea4we
transaction
3416496e9109af7dded8c808624d8e03dcb19274a1bbcf3ac802eb76fade61e5
spent
true